Who is Davis Mills?

Davis Mills is a professional football player who plays quarterback in the NFL. He joined the Houston Texans in 2021 after playing college football at Stanford University. His career started with high hopes as a third-round draft pick. Mills showed promise during his time with the Texans, starting multiple games in his first two seasons. In 2023, he moved to the Houston Texans practice squad before other opportunities came up.

4. Neighborhood Area

River Oaks ranks as one of Houston’s most prestigious neighborhoods. The area was developed in the 1920s and maintains its historic charm. Tree-lined streets create a peaceful environment away from city noise. Many homes in River Oaks sell for several million dollars. The neighborhood attracts wealthy families, business leaders, and professional athletes. Security is a top priority, with many streets having private patrols. River Oaks Country Club sits nearby, offering golf and social activities.

The neighborhood is close to the Galleria shopping district and Uptown Houston. Memorial Park provides green space for running and outdoor activities. Several private schools serve families in the area. The location offers both luxury and convenience. Property values in River Oaks continue to rise year after year. The neighborhood’s reputation makes it a solid investment for homeowners.
